Über diese Vorlage

The Mummy MOT Pelvic Health Assessment Notes template is designed for osteopaths and other allied health professionals to document comprehensive postpartum assessments. This template covers key areas such as pelvic health, general medical history, obstetric history, current symptoms, and management plans. It is particularly useful for addressing postpartum concerns like pelvic pain, urinary incontinence, and diastasis recti. The template facilitates detailed examination findings and personalized management plans, including pelvic floor exercises and lifestyle modifications. Ideal for osteopaths, this template ensures thorough documentation and supports effective postpartum care.

Vorlagenvorschau

Pelvic health - Visit date: 1 November 2024 - Practitioner: Dr. Emily Carter - Patient DOB: 15 March 1990 - Concerns: Pelvic pain and urinary incontinence - Goals: Improve pelvic floor strength and reduce incontinence - Time postpartum: 6 months - Baby details: Baby Oliver, DOB: 1 May 2024, Weight: 3.5 kg General Medical History: - Current medications: None - Gastrointestinal history: Occasional constipation - Neurological history: No significant history - Cardiovascular history: No significant history - Respiratory history: No significant history - Dermatological history: No significant history - Mental health history: Mild postpartum anxiety - Gynecological history: History of PCOS - Urological history: Recurrent UTIs Obstetric history: - First baby - Labor and delivery details: Vaginal delivery, baby weight 3.5 kg, 39 weeks gestation - Postpartum complications: None Current symptoms: MSK: - Aches and pains: Lower back pain Urological: - Urinary symptoms: Stress incontinence - Urinary habits: Frequent urination - Urinary tract infection history: Recurrent UTIs - Urine characteristics: Clear - Post-void symptoms: Dribbling Bowel habits: - Bowel movement frequency and consistency: Once daily, soft - Abdominal discomfort or pain: Occasional bloating - Stool characteristics: Normal - Gastrointestinal symptoms: Occasional bloating - Relevant medical conditions: None Diet and lifestyle: - Dietary habits: Balanced diet - Fluid intake: Adequate - Alcohol consumption: Occasional - Caffeine intake: Moderate Sexual function: - Sexual activity status: Active - Sexual discomfort or pain: Mild discomfort - Psychological factors related to sexual health: Anxiety Mental health: - Mood and emotional well-being: Mild anxiety - Adjustment to motherhood: Good - Support system: Strong family support Physical activity: - Exercise goals and preferences: Increase core strength - Financial considerations for exercise: Limited budget - Previous postnatal exercise experience: None Examination findings: Active assessment: - Postural assessment: Mild lumbar lordosis - Breathing assessment: Normal - Active pelvic floor assessment: Weakness noted - Forward flexion test: Limited lumbar mobility Passive assessment: - Rib flaring or diaphragm tension: None - Cesarean scar assessment: Not applicable - Diastasis recti assessment: 2 cm gap - External pelvic floor activation: Weak - Coordination of pelvic floor muscles: Poor Internal pelvic floor examination: - Verbal consent gained - Observation of external tissue and vulva: Normal - Ability to perform fast internal pelvic floor contractions: Weak - Assessment of bladder and cervix: Normal Management plan: Pelvic floor exercises and core strengthening: - Exercise recommendations: Kegel exercises - Specific exercises suggested: Pelvic tilts - Frequency and consistency goals: Daily Sexual health: - Advice on returning to sexual activity: Gradual - Recommendations for improving comfort during intercourse: Use of lubricant - Suggestions for scar tissue management: Not applicable Lifestyle modifications: - Dietary recommendations: Increase fiber intake - Nutritional considerations for breastfeeding and recovery: Adequate hydration - Specific dietary suggestions: Include more fruits and vegetables Exercise programme: - Affordable and modified exercise options: Home-based exercises - Encouragement for current physical activity: Walking - Referral considerations for postnatal exercise classes: Recommended Education: - Information on normal postpartum changes: Provided - Advice on posture and intra-abdominal pressure management: Provided Follow-up: - Timeframe for follow-up appointment: 6 weeks - Contact information for additional support: Provided Referrals: - Consideration for referral to other healthcare providers: Physiotherapist Note: Patient advised to monitor symptoms and report any changes.
